Marine Guiding Internships with Algoa Bay Marine

25 March 2018 By Alan

Recently, South Africa’s economy made it to the top 20 in total GDP. South Africa’s economy is on the rise, making it a good place to find an internship.

While Gqeberha is still a developing city, interning with Algoa Bay Marine will give you the unique opportunity to improve the lives of Gqeberhaans residents. Find our unique internship that matches your interests in social responsibility, adventure, marine life and practical training with internationally accepted certificates that offers you a chance to expand your horizons.

Algoa Bay Marine Charters is based in Walmer – Gqeberha, South Africa.

Our diverse Marine Tours will introduce you to the Marine Big 5 (whales, sharks, dolphins, seals and penguins) and ensure great opportunity for memorable pictures.

An on board Nature Guide Instructor educates guests about the amazing animals that visit the shores every year.

Your Internship of 4 or 8 weeks can consist of the following basic adventures, learnerships and training. Encounters with Whales and Dolphins and Sharks are guaranteed.

4 Week (30 days) program Includes:

  • Accommodation / Dorm / Food
  • Overall introduction by Instructor
  • Specialities about Algoa Bay
  • Introduction of social components and responsibility
  • Get to know area and training facilities at Masifunde Buildings
  • Comet ground level Marine Course introduction
  • Get login codes for your Marine Training course
  • 20 days practical experience (here you will learn about the marine world and the marine mammals in and around Algoa Bay, practical training of Vessel safety and procedures, experience tourist handling

8 Week (60 days) program Includes:

  • Accommodation / Dorm / Food
  • Overall introduction by Instructor
  • Specialities about Algoa Bay
  • Introduction of social components and responsibility
  • Get to know area and training facilities at Masifunde Buildings
  • Comet level NQF2 Marine Course
  • Get login codes for your Marine Training course
  • 1st Aid at sea
  • Orientation Course Ship skills
  • 40 days practical experience (here you will learn about the marine world and the marine mammals in and around Algoa Bay, practical training of Vessel safety and procedures, experience tourist handling

Additional options:

  • 0-Hero Dive program start diving and become a Dive Master during your stay (minimum 8 weeks)
  • Become a commercial skipper “B” rating (minimum 8 weeks)
